Year: 2003
Runtime: 95 min
Language: English
Director: Shawn Levy
Budget: $18M
Sarah and Tom, a young and happy couple, elope against the wishes of Sarah's family and friends. They embark on a European honeymoon, but their parents have other plans. Sarah’s ex-boyfriend, Peter, is secretly sent on the same trip with the intention of causing trouble and driving the newlyweds apart. A series of mishaps and misunderstandings ensue as they try to navigate their new marriage and the unexpected interference.
